Cookbook Review - Substitute Yourself Skinny By Chef Susan Irby

I recently received a copy of Substitute Yourself Skinny by Chef Susan Irby, the Bikini Chef.
This is truly a collection of great recipes for anyone looking to either lose weight or maintain their weight by eating better with substituting lower fat or lower calorie ingredients. "Cut the calories, keep the flavor."



The book includes 175 Super Slimming Recipes. Some of the recipes you'll find in the book are Biscuits and Gravy, Chinese Chicken Salad, Blooming Onion with Bacon, Spinach Artichoke Dip, Queso Dip, BBQ Sliders, Chicken Satay, Molten Chocolate Cake, Tiramisu, I could go on and on. Lots of great recipes, along with lots of photos. And bonus! Each recipe includes a Nutritional Breakdown and compares a regular full fat/calorie versions calories to the Substitute Yourself Skinny Recipe calories.
Kung-pow Pork
Ingredients:
1 TBS Canola Oil
3/4 lb Pork Loin, trimmed of fat and cut into 1" cubes
1 Clove Garlic, minced
Fine zest of 1 Orange
1 1/2 TBS Sherry Wine
4 dried Chili Peppers, minced
1/2 Red Bell Pepper, chopped
1/2 Yellow Bell Pepper, chopped
1 Cup Snow Peas, left whole
4 Green Onions, green and white parts, minced
2 TBS low-sodium Soy Sauce
1/2 TBS fresh Gingerroot, minced
1 TBS Honey
1 TBS roasted peanuts, chopped

1. In a large saucepan, heat the oil on medium and add the Pork. Cook until just cooked through, about 3 minutes. Add the Garlic and Orange zest. Cook for about 1 minute. Add the Sherry, Chili Peppers, Bell Peppers, Snow Peas, Onions, Soy Sauce, Gingerroot, and Honey. Saute for about 3-4 minutes.
2. When the vegetables are just tender, add the peanuts. Serve on plates in 1 Cup portions.
Original Recipe 500 Calories
Substitute Yourself Skinny Recipe 275 Calories.
